Why Dragonbane Should Be Your Next TTRPG

When I started my journey into the world of tabletop roleplaying games (TTRPGs) in 2023, it was an easy rabbit hole to fall into. Of course I jumped right into the most popular game out there, Dungeons & Dragons. Since then, I’ve dabbled in other TTRPGs, such as PathfinderCandela ObscuraMonster Of The Week, and a series of one-shots of other games as well.

During my very first time at GenCon last year, one tabletop roleplaying games that I saw heavily advertised was Dragonbane, a reimagined version of the popular Swedish fantasy TTRPG from the 1980s, Drakar och Demoner. There were signs and billboards all over the convention center for it, and they even layered a sign on the main stairs so people who were walking up or walking by would see it.

Now – did I get interested in the game because the advertisements featured a gothic Darkwing Duck-like character on it? That’s neither here nor there.

But I purchased the game without knowing much about it, and I was able to find a group of people who were interested in playing the game at my local gaming store, Valkyrie’s Vault. We’ve been playing since September, and I can’t recommend it enough.

If you’re someone that is looking to start playing TTRPGs but a game like Dungeons & Dragons is a bit intimidating for you or you just want to play a different fantasy TTRPG, then you should give this game a shot.
